Transaction 34c72deccd08a858c6a1b63bfe360deb80412decd3900eeea4cbeae3f5b766b9

1 Input
2 Outputs
  • 34c72deccd08a858c6a1b63bfe360deb80412decd3900eeea4cbeae3f5b766b9:0
  • value  13816
    address  1APnXXFSaJKJAbUMk9HsRjdWQEfaFq4cdT
  • 34c72deccd08a858c6a1b63bfe360deb80412decd3900eeea4cbeae3f5b766b9:1
  • value  676390
    address  1DmmELwuehqDwJLETk8jwVcKwrvn7qriJr